Understanding the Mess: Sources and Solutions

The primary “mess” associated with masturbation, of course, is semen. However, understanding its properties and how it behaves is the first step towards managing it effectively. Semen is a complex fluid composed of sperm and seminal plasma, produced by various glands in the male reproductive system. The volume and consistency can vary from person to person, and even from session to session.

Factors Influencing Semen Volume

Several factors can affect the amount of semen produced. These include:

  • Frequency of ejaculation: More frequent ejaculation generally leads to smaller volumes.
  • Age: Semen volume tends to decrease with age.
  • Hydration: Dehydration can lead to thicker, less voluminous semen.
  • Diet: Certain nutrients may influence semen production and quality.
  • Overall health: Medical conditions and medications can affect semen volume.

Strategic Planning: Minimizing the Impact

Before you even begin, planning ahead is crucial. This involves selecting the right location, gathering necessary supplies, and considering your position.

  • Location, Location, Location: Choose a location that is easy to clean. Bathrooms are a popular choice due to the availability of water and cleaning supplies. Your bedroom is also an option, but you’ll need to be prepared to protect your bedding.
  • Gather Your Supplies: Having everything you need within reach will prevent you from scrambling around and potentially making a bigger mess. This includes tissues, towels, wipes, and any cleanup products you prefer.
  • Positioning Matters: Experiment with different positions to find one that minimizes spillage. Lying on your back or stomach may be less ideal than sitting or standing, depending on your individual anatomy and technique.

The Arsenal of Cleanliness: Essential Tools and Products

Numerous products are available to aid in mess-free masturbation. These range from simple and affordable to more specialized and potentially reusable options.

The Classics: Tissues, Towels, and Wipes

These are the workhorses of cleanup.

  • Tissues: Keep a box of soft, absorbent tissues readily available. Opt for unscented varieties to avoid irritation.
  • Towels: A small, dark-colored towel dedicated solely to cleanup is a great investment.
  • Wipes: Moist wipes, particularly those designed for sensitive skin, are excellent for a quick and thorough cleanup. Ensure they are fragrance-free and alcohol-free to prevent irritation.

Protective Barriers: Bedding and Surface Protection

Protecting your furniture and bedding is key.

  • Old Towels or Sheets: Designate an old towel or sheet as a protective barrier to place underneath you.
  • Waterproof Pads: Reusable or disposable waterproof pads offer excellent protection for your mattress.
  • Plastic Wrap: In a pinch, plastic wrap can be used to cover surfaces, but be cautious as it can be slippery.

Containment Strategies: Cups and Other Devices

For a more proactive approach, consider using a containment device.

  • Collection Cups: These specially designed cups can be held in place to collect ejaculate, minimizing any potential mess.
  • Condoms: Using a condom during masturbation offers complete containment. Simply dispose of the condom afterwards.
  • DIY Solutions: Some individuals create their own containment devices using household items, but exercise caution and prioritize safety.

FAQ 5: Are there any specific hygiene tips for individuals with a vulva?

Individuals with a vulva should take extra care to maintain proper hygiene. Always wipe from front to back after using the toilet or cleaning after masturbation. This prevents bacteria from the anal area from entering the vagina and causing infection.

Avoid douching, as it can disrupt the natural balance of bacteria in the vagina and increase the risk of infections. When cleaning the vulva, use only mild, unscented soap and water. Avoid harsh chemicals or fragrances that can cause irritation.

FAQ 6: What precautions should I take when using sex toys during masturbation to maintain cleanliness?

Cleaning sex toys thoroughly before and after each use is crucial to prevent the spread of bacteria and infections. Use a toy cleaner specifically designed for the material of your toy. Avoid using harsh chemicals or household cleaners, as these can damage the toy and irritate your skin.

If your toy is waterproof, you can also wash it with warm water and soap. Always dry the toy completely before storing it to prevent the growth of mold or mildew. Store your toys in a clean, dry place away from direct sunlight or extreme temperatures.
